Ⅰ 網路中出現404是什麼意思
404代表客戶端在瀏覽網頁時,伺服器無法正常提供信息,或是伺服器無法回應且不知原因。
HTTP 404或Not Found錯誤信息是HTTP的其中一種「標准回應信息」(HTTP狀態碼)。
一些網站會以「200 OK」的回應消息來回復「Not Found」的錯誤,錯誤地報告該頁面已正確載入,稱為軟404(soft 404)。軟404對於鏈接是否存在的判斷對搜索引擎的抓取是有極大影響的,雅虎和谷歌會使用自動化工具來檢測軟404。
為什麼會出現404 not found
1: 用戶輸入的地址鏈接有誤,導致IIS提示404 not found。
2: 伺服器上本該有的頁面已經被刪除了,這種情況多發於BBS論壇,N年前的帖子如今被你通過搜索引擎搜索出來了,但實際上BBS論壇為了保障伺服器的資源合理運用,都會將過期或非常久遠的信息頁面刪除,導致404 not found。
3:DNS設置阻止,就中文環境而言,國外有一些被禁網站在中國瀏覽同樣會出現404 not found的現象,這需要使用代理伺服器才可以正常瀏覽。
Ⅱ 無法顯示網頁,可能是網路問題或404錯誤!所謂404是什麼意思
所謂的404意味著:
伺服器找不到指定的資源,並且請求的網頁不存在(例如,瀏覽器請求的網頁被刪除或移位,但不排除鏈接在將來有效的可能性)。
HTTP 404錯誤表示鏈接指向的網頁不存在,即原始網頁的URL無效。這種情況經常發生並且難以避免。例如,URL URL生成規則已更改,網頁文件已重命名或移動,導入鏈接拼寫錯誤。等等,導致原始URL地址無法訪問。
當Web伺服器收到類似請求時,它會返回404狀態代碼,告知瀏覽器所請求的資源不存在。它也可能是IE瀏覽器的問題。使用超級兔子或任何其他軟體來修復IE。如果您使用防病毒並修復IE,請重新載入。
Ⅲ 有的網頁打不開是怎麼回事 404錯誤
「404錯誤」的原因如下:
1、避免死鏈接
在網站上設置404頁面後,如果網站上出現無效鏈接,則當搜索引擎蜘蛛抓取此類URL並獲得「 404」狀態響應時,它知道該URL已過期,因此將不再編制索引頁面,並反饋給數據中心該URL指示頁面已從索引資料庫中刪除,避免由於無效鏈接而影響網站收錄。
2、改善用戶體驗
404頁面通常是訪問網站上不存在或已被刪除的頁面的用戶。伺服器返回一個404錯誤頁面,告訴查看者請求的頁面不存在或連接錯誤,並指導用戶使用網站上的其他頁面而不是關閉窗口。
3、避免信任度下降
搜索引擎使用HTTP狀態代碼來識別網頁的狀態。當搜索引擎獲得錯誤的鏈接時,網站應返回404狀態代碼,以告知搜索引擎放棄對該鏈接建立索引。如果返回200或302狀態代碼,搜索引擎將為該鏈接編制索引,這將導致指向同一Web內容的大量不同鏈接。
結果,搜索引擎對該網站的信任度大大降低了。許多網站都有此問題:404頁返回200或302狀態代碼而不是404狀態代碼。
4、避免受到懲罰
由於應用了一些錯誤的伺服器配置,某些網站返回了200狀態代碼或302狀態代碼。盡管這些狀態代碼對訪問該網站的用戶沒有影響,但它們會誤導搜索引擎,並使搜索引擎認為該頁面是要向下爬取的有效頁面。如果404頁過多,則會創建大量重復的頁面,這很可能會被搜索引擎懲罰為作弊行為。
(3)網路404錯誤怎麼解決方法擴展閱讀:
404錯誤頁面的特徵:
1、404是一個http錯誤代碼,即請求的網頁不存在。代碼404的第一個「4」代表客戶端的錯誤,如錯誤的網頁位置,後兩個數字碼則代表著特定的錯誤訊息。
2、當訪問一個網站的時候,如果輸入了一個錯誤的URL地址,或者這個地址的頁面已經刪除,那麼,伺服器就會返回一個頁面,這個頁面就是我們說的404頁面。
Ⅳ 急急急。電腦出現404錯誤怎麼解決 急急急·~~~
1、網站改版,錯誤頁面,路徑都換了,url路徑的改變,造成路徑訪問不了,可以使用301。
Ⅳ 開網頁為什麼總提示存在網路問題或404錯誤
當這些錯誤得到標准化時,Web伺服器處理404錯誤的方法最終就取決於網路管理員。這就是為什麼將其稱之為"可配置"。最為通用的Web伺服器軟體,Apache,通過位於public_html目錄下的小文本文件.htaccess來控制HTTP錯誤的處理方法。重定向語法非常簡單:"ErrorDocument [error code] [url]"。允許錯誤代碼的URL能夠指向任意一個具有有效地址的網站。通常,它指向一個工作目錄中的自定義頁面,如"404error.html"。 但是,如果你將URL指向主頁地址(尤其是index.html),那麼一個錯誤地址會將用戶返回到站點的主頁。這是Ipswitch.com的設置:"ErrorDocument 404 /index.html"。自行設置將修改.htaccess文件的說明應用到Apache伺服器中。微軟IIS伺服器的預設錯誤頁面能夠通過在互聯網信息服務中選擇網站目錄進行修改,單擊屬性、選擇自定義錯誤屬性頁面,根據自己的需要選擇錯誤信息,然後編輯已修改文件的路徑。無論在什麼情況下,網路管理員都能夠為你提供修改404錯誤頁面所需的詳細信息。如果你正在尋求更多超出常規的方法,將整個站點致力於創造出具有創新性的404錯誤頁面。那麼訪問"404研究實驗室"是明智的選擇。這些日子幾乎所有人都成了網管。Web環境格外廉價並且具有很多優秀的Web開發工具。但是即使你正確配置了404錯誤頁面,有時候IE也無法將其正確顯示。而是顯示站點指定的頁面,IE選擇顯示自己預設的404錯誤消息。"該頁無法找到"錯誤實際上是由Internet Explorer生成的,而非Web伺服器。微軟的論調就在於預設的HTTP錯誤消息是正確的,但用處並非很大。預設的HTTP錯誤消息總是顯示:404無法找到,在該伺服器上無法找到請求的URL。其它的什麼也沒有。沒有重定向,沒有其它提示信息。盡管微軟版需要閱讀一個合法文件,但其中的信息更為有效。滿足極限值Internet Explorer顯示的預設404錯誤頁面依賴於Web用戶控制的兩個變數。第一個,可以通過進入Internet選項並選擇高級標簽,向下拖動滾動條到"顯示友好HTTP錯誤消息",取消復選框的選中狀態,可以禁用此項功能。未被選中的復選框將釋放原始的HTTP消息。但是,作為一個網頁設計者,你不能假設用戶已經取消了這個選項;同時,作為一個Internet Explorer用戶,你也不能就認為網頁設計者已經設計了友好的用戶信息。第二個關鍵變數是錯誤頁面自身的大小,以位元組為單位。Windows注冊表中的鍵值就是,HKEY_LOCAL_ ExplorerMainErrorThresholds,將404錯誤頁面大小的極限值設置為512位元組。
Ⅵ HTTP Status 404 問題怎麼解決
1、選中項目名右鍵點擊Propertiesweb就會出現這樣的,在箭頭指位置改成你當前的項目名,如果可以改動那就成功重啟myeclipse運行就可以。
(6)網路404錯誤怎麼解決方法擴展閱讀:
HTTP 404 錯誤意味著鏈接指向的網頁不存在,即原始網頁的URL失效,這種情況經常會發生,很難避免,比如說:網頁URL生成規則改變、網頁文件更名或移動位置、導入鏈接拼寫錯誤等,導致原來的URL地址無法訪問;當Web 伺服器接到類似請求時,會返回一個404 狀態碼,告訴瀏覽器要請求的資源並不存在。
4開頭的http狀態碼表示請求出錯:
400 伺服器不理解請求的語法。
401 請求要求身份驗證。 對於需要登錄的網頁,伺服器可能返回此響應。
403 伺服器拒絕請求。
404 伺服器找不到請求的網頁。
405 禁用請求中指定的方法。
406 無法使用請求的內容特性響應請求的網頁。
407 此狀態代碼與 401類似,但指定請求者應當授權使用代理。
408 伺服器等候請求時發生超時。
409 伺服器在完成請求時發生沖突。 伺服器必須在響應中包含有關沖突的信息。
410 如果請求的資源已永久刪除,伺服器就會返回此響應。
411 伺服器不接受不含有效內容長度標頭欄位的請求。
412 伺服器未滿足請求者在請求中設置的其中一個前提條件。
413 伺服器無法處理請求,因為請求實體過大,超出伺服器的處理能力。
414 請求的 URI(通常為網址)過長,伺服器無法處理。
415 請求的格式不受請求頁面的支持。
416 如果頁面無法提供請求的范圍,則伺服器會返回此狀態代碼。
417 伺服器未滿足」期望」請求標頭欄位的要求。
Ⅶ 網站為什麼會出現404錯誤,如何解決
原因及解決方案:
1、網站改版,可重新輸入網址。
2、疏忽所致:我們平時在做內鏈或外鏈的時候疏忽了,造成url出錯。
3、原url失效:由於網站某一條url改變,造成原url失效。
4、主機或網路等其他原因,導致出現404錯誤頁面。
5、文件移動或者刪除。
6、程序資料庫出錯,建議平時謹慎保存。
7、網路不暢通,可重新刷新頁面。
拓展資料
404錯誤
是WWW網站訪問比較經常出現的錯誤。404頁面就是當用戶輸入了錯誤的鏈接時,返回的頁面。HTTP 404 錯誤意味著鏈接指向的網頁不存在,即原始網頁的URL失效,這種情況經常會發生,很難避免。
比如說:網頁URL生成規則改變、網頁文件更名或移動位置、導入鏈接拼寫錯誤等,導致原來的URL地址無法訪問;當Web 伺服器接到類似請求時,會返回一個404 狀態碼,告訴瀏覽器要請求的資源並不存在。
Ⅷ 自己做的網站出現404錯誤怎麼解決
自己網站出現404錯誤的解決方法:
1、對於存在的網頁內容由於路徑改變而導致訪問不了時,可在IIS 中定義404錯誤指向一個動態頁面,在頁面裡面使用301永久重定向跳轉到新的地址,此時伺服器返回301狀態碼。
2、設置404指向一個設計好的html 文件,此時頁面返回的404狀態碼。 idc提供商基本都提供404設置的功能,直接上傳文件設置即可。
在IIs中設置方法:
打開IIS管理器-->點擊要設置自定義404的網站的屬性-->點擊自定義錯誤選項-->選中404頁-->選中並打開編輯屬性-->設置成 URL --> URL 里填寫「/err404.html」-->按確定退出再把做好的err404.html 頁面上傳到網站根目錄下。此處在「消息類型」中一定要選擇「文件」或「默認值」,而不要選擇「URL」,不然,將導致返回「200」狀態碼。
3、404指向一個動態頁面,比如error.asp,如果不在頁面裡面進行設置,僅僅是返回提示的HTML 代碼,將導致頁面返回200 狀態碼,這是不正確的,可以在顯示完提示內容後,增加語句: Response.Status="404 Not Found" ,這樣就保證頁面返回404狀態碼。
4、Apache下設置404錯誤頁面。為Apache Server設置404錯誤頁面的方法很簡單,只需在.htaccess 文件中加入如下內容即可,ErrorDocument 404 /notfound.php。
Ⅸ 為什麼我打開某個網頁提示404錯誤
404 not found是頁面未找到,返回404頁面的意思。
404頁面是客戶端在瀏覽網頁時,伺服器無回法答正常提供信息,或是伺服器無法回應,且不知道原因所返回的頁面。
404頁面原因:
1、無法在所請求的埠上訪問Web站點;
2、Web服務擴展鎖定策略阻止本請求;
3、MIME映射策略阻止本請求。
404頁面解決辦法:
1、對於站點來講,把缺少的網頁文件恢復到正確的位置,重新設置網路服務;
2、對於用戶來講,需要檢查你所輸入的網路地址是否正確。
404頁面目的:
告訴瀏覽者其所請求的頁面不存在或鏈接錯誤,同時引導用戶使用網站其他頁面而不是關閉窗口離開。